Antwerp, Belgium - Well by Quentin Matsys

A well with a wrought iron covereing which (legend has it) was designed by one of Antwerps most famous sons, the painter Quentin Matsys ) - an artist in the Flemish tradition and a founder of the Antwerp school. The well stands near the front of the Cathedral of Our Lady in Antwerp. Date: circa 1909

This evocative photograph captures the historic Quentin Matsys Well, a treasured landmark in the heart of Antwerp, Belgium. The well, located near the front of the Cathedral of Our Lady, is a testament to the rich artistic heritage of this historic city and its most renowned son, Quentin Matsys (1466-1529). Quentin Matsys, an artist in the Flemish tradition and a founder of the Antwerp school, is said to have designed the intricately ornate wrought iron covering of the well. The well's legend adds an air of mystery and intrigue to its already impressive presence. The photograph, taken circa 1909, showcases the well in all its glory, with children sitting at its base, adding a touch of whimsy and charm to the scene. The ironwork, adorned with intricate patterns and motifs, shines in the sunlight, reflecting the artistic mastery of its creator. Matsys, a prominent figure in the Flemish art scene, was known for his meticulous attention to detail and his ability to capture the human form with remarkable accuracy and emotion. His influence can be seen in the ornate design of the well, which showcases the same level of craftsmanship and artistic flair that defined his paintings.
